August Weather in Prcanj, Montenegro

Last updated: August 28, 2025

August in Prčanj, Montenegro is a warm and inviting month, characterized by maximum temperatures reaching up to 33°C (92°F), while the average sits comfortably at 23°C (74°F). Visitors can expect pleasant evenings as the temperature dips to a minimum of 14°C (58°F). This charming coastal town experiences a moderate amount of precipitation, with 68 mm (2.7 in) recorded over approximately 11 days, adding to the lush greenery surrounding the area. With a humidity level of 53%, August offers a delightful balance of warmth and moisture, creating the perfect backdrop for exploration and relaxation by the Adriatic Sea.

August Precipitation in Prcanj

In August, Prcanj, Montenegro experiences a notable dip in precipitation, recording just 68 mm (2.7 in) over 11 days of rain. This marks a significant decrease from the summer months preceding it, particularly when compared to June and July, which saw 91 mm (3.6 in) and 83 mm (3.3 in), respectively. This trend reflects a gradual transition towards drier conditions as the region shifts from the lush vibrancy of early summer to the more temperate late-summer climate. With September following closely behind at 150 mm (5.9 in), the pattern suggests a resurgence in rainfall, hinting at the dynamic climate variability characteristic of Prcanj. Overall, August serves as a brief interlude before the autumn rains settle back in.

August Humidity in Prcanj

In August, Prcanj, Montenegro experiences a noticeable dip in humidity, averaging 53%, which marks the lowest point of the year. This significant decrease follows a gradual decline from a moist 88% in January, showcasing the region's transition into a drier summer. As the months progress from June's 66% to July's 59%, the comfortable August air invites outdoor activities and scenic explorations. However, this dry spell is short-lived, as humidity begins to rise again in September, reaching 65%, signaling the onset of autumn. Overall, the humidity trends reflect a clear pattern of decreasing moisture during the summer months, providing a delightful respite from the dampness of winter.

August UV Index in Prcanj

In August, Prcanj, Montenegro experiences a UV Index of 9, categorizing it as very high, with a burn time of just 15 minutes. This intensity marks a continuation of the summer trend, with July peaking at an even higher Index of 10. As summer months progress from May, where the UV Index first reaches 9, sunseekers must remain vigilant, ensuring they protect their skin during outdoor activities. August Sunshine in Prcanj

In Prcanj, Montenegro, August shines as a radiant peak of summer, boasting 403 hours of glorious sunshine. This month follows the sun-soaked heights of July, which leads the year with 431 hours, showcasing a vibrant stretch of long, bright days. As summer transitions into autumn, August still holds strong, with ample sunlight that fuels the lingering warmth and outdoor activities. Following a pattern of gradually increasing daylight from January’s modest 192 hours to June's 416 hours, the summer months emerge as a lush period of sunshine, inviting visitors to bask in its beauty before the days start to shorten in September, which sees a drop to 345 hours. August Winds in Prcanj

In Prcanj, Montenegro, the gentle August winds bring a refreshing calm to the warm summer days, with an average speed of 2.0 m/s (4 mph). This slight decrease in wind speed from the summer months indicates a transition into the late summer, as July's winds clocked in at 1.9 m/s. Throughout the year, the wind speeds in Prcanj show a consistent pattern of mildness, with the most significant breezes recorded in the chilly months of January and December, each reaching 2.5 m/s (6 mph). As autumn approaches, September witnesses a further decline, dropping to 1.7 m/s (4 mph), setting the stage for the serene, still beauty of fall.
